AF&PA Releases New Guide to Further Advance Paper Recycling

March 2, 2021
Building on the sustainability success of paper based packaging and recycling, the American Forest & Paper Association (AF&PA) released a new tool, The Design Guidance for Recyclability, a data-driven resource to aid packaging designers and brands in the design and manufacture of packaging to meet recyclability goals.

Safety, Sustainability, Recycling, Top AF&PA 2021 Advocacy Priorities

February 11, 2021
The American Forest & Paper Association (AF&PA) Board of Directors announced 2021 advocacy priorities the association will pursue to ensure the pulp, paper, packaging, tissue and wood products industry’s continued growth and ability to create American manufacturing jobs.

AF&PA Responds to U.S. Department of Commerce’s Preliminary Rulings in Circumvention Inquiries on Uncoated Paper

February 4, 2021
The American Forest & Paper Association (AF&PA) President and CEO Heidi Brock issued the following statement regarding preliminary rulings of circumvention inquires, involving imports of uncoated paper sheeter rolls from Indonesia, Brazil and Australia on existing antidumping duty (AD) and countervailing duty (CVD) orders.
